Which personal data do we process?

Personal data means any information that directly or indirectly relates to a natural, living person. Accordingly, personal data is information about you and your person, e.g. your name, e-mail address, address and date of birth.

Processing means any operation which is performed on personal data, such as collection, storage, use, adaption or disclosure.

Your rights

The right to be informed
Woods is publishing this privacy notice to keep you informed as to what we do with your personal data. We strive to be transparent about how we use your personal data.

The right to access
You have the right to access your personal data. You have a right to receive a copy of your personal data processed by us.

The right to rectification
If your personal data kept by Woods is inaccurate, not complete or up to date, you have the right to ask us to rectify or update the data. If such personal data has been disclosed to a third party in accordance with this privacy notice, we will also ask them to rectify or update your personal data (if relevant).

The right to erasure (the right to be forgotten)
You have the right to request that Woods erases your personal data and if we do not have a legal reason to continue to process and hold it, we will erase the data.

The right to object
You have the right to object to certain processing of your personal data.

The right to restrict processing
In some cases, you have the right to request that Woods restricts the processing of your personal data. This means we are permitted to store the data but not to process it further unless with your consent or with respect to legal claims.

The right to data portability
In some cases, you are allowed to obtain your personal data kept by Woods in a structured, commonly used and machine-readable format and to transmit those personal data to another controller.

The right to complain to a Supervisory Authority
You have the right to complain to the Swedish Authority for Privacy Protection (Sw. Integritetsskyddsmyndigheten) about our processing of your personal data if you are dissatisfied with our processing of your personal data.
